What are Javelin Throwing Championships?
The Javelin Throw is a field event in athletics where competitors throw a spear-like implement called the javelin. Javelin throwing championships are competitions that focus specifically on this event, featuring athletes from various skill levels and categories, including junior, senior, and master divisions.
Types of Championships
Javelin throw championships can occur at local, national, and international levels. Major events include the Olympics, World Athletics Championships, and regional competitions such as continental championships. Each championship might have different qualification standards and formats, depending on the governing athletics body.
Competition Format
Typically, athletes have a set number of attempts to achieve their best throw. The furthest distances are measured to determine the winner. In many championships, the top finalists may have additional throws to decide the ultimate champion.
